Warm Water Lobster Tails  Product Information  &   Preparation Instructions:
Download Great Gathering Guide & Cookbook
Stove-Top: From frozen; bring 2 quarts of water to a boil in large saucepan. Remove plastic wrap from frozen lobster tails and place in boiling water. Return to a boil, reduce heat to a simmer and cook tails for 12-15 minutes until meat is opaque in color.
Broil or Grill: Thaw lobster tails in refrigerator. Preheat broiler, position top rack 3-4 inches from heat source or preheat grill to medium. Butterfly tails by cutting down through middle of hard shell with a sharp knife. Cut through flesh but not underside membrane. Hold tail in both hands and open flat. Brush lightly with melted butter or olive oil. For broiling, place lobster tails on broiler pan shell side down. Broil for 6-7 minutes. For grilling, place flesh side down on grill and cook for 7-9 minutes, flipping when necessary if flare up occurs.
Country of Origin: Bahamas - Wild Caught

Stuffed Baked Potatoes  Product Information  &   Preparation Instructions:
Download Great Gathering Guide & Cookbook
Bake: Preheat oven to 350° F. Remove potato from package. Place desired number of frozen portions on an ungreased baking sheet. Bake 40 minutes, until heated through and lightly browned.
Grill: Preheat grill. Remove potato from cellophane package. Place frozen potatoes on a sheet of aluminum foil. Wrapping foil around potatoes, leaving top half exposed. Grill on medium-high heat. Cook with grill lid down for 35 to 45 minutes.
Microwave: Remove potato from wrap. Place one frozen potato on microwave safe dish. Cook on high for 21/2 to 4 minutes rotating at half way point. To cook two potatoes, increase cooking time to 4 to 6 minutes.

Green Beans With Red Peppers  Product Information  &   Preparation Instructions:
Download Great Gathering Guide & Cookbook
Do not thaw
Microwave (1100-WATT): :: Cut small slit in the center of film on mixed vegetable tray. Place in microwave and cook on high for 2-3 minutes. Lift film, stir and continue cooking for an additional 1-2 minutes. Remove from microwave and serve.
Oven:Preheat oven to 350°F. Place mixed vegetable tray on baking sheet. Cut a small slit in the center of film on tray. Place baking sheet on center rack in oven. Bake for 35-40 minutes. Remove from oven, carefully remove film and serve
